An incomplete silver denarius of Julia Domna (AD 193-217), dating from AD 196-211, mint of Rome,. RICvol IV pt 1, no 555. Obverse: Bust right, hair waved and coiled at back, draped. Obverse inscription: IVLIA AVGVSTA Reverse:  Hilaritas, draped, standing left, holding long palm in right hand and sceptre in left hand Reverse inscription: HILARITAS Dimensions: diameter: 16.99mm; weight: 2.37g

A Roman silver denarius of Julia Domna (AD 194-211), wife of Septimius Severus. FELICITAS reverse type depicting Felicitas standing left, holding caduceus and sceptre. Mint of Rome, second issue, AD 196-211. Reference: RIC volume IV part 1 p.167 no.551.

A Roman base silver denarius of Julia Domna, dating to AD 196-211 (Reece Period 10), DIANA LVCIFERA, Diana standing left, holding torch in both hands. Mint of Rome. RIC IV, pt 1, p. 167, cf. no. 548. Diameter of 16.7mm, thickness of 2.0mm and weighs 2.14g.
